Comes in a 1.5 oz bag. Steeps about 6 to 10 -16 oz bottles of kombucha. Flavor strength varies with each drinker's taste buds; use more or less as tastes prefer. An average bottle requires 1 tsp per 16 oz of kombucha. Steep 1-3 days, then strain. Chill 12-24 hours before opening then enjoy or store for later use.

* If you have brewed with this before and are not seeing as much fizz, the cinnamon in the ingredients requires a little extra sugar to get the full fizz. Alternatively, turn this into a syrup before use. Directions below.

      To Make a Syrup

      • Combine 1/3 cup of dry ingredients in 1 quart of water in a medium-sized pot.
      • Bring to a boil, then boil to a simmer for 20-25 minutes or until reduced by 1/3 - 1/2. Whichever comes first.
      • Strain herbs from the liquid and place the liquid back in the pot. Stir 1-2 cups of brown sugar, sucanat, or coconut sugar. Stir until dissolved. Bottle syrup & let cool before use.
      • For kombucha: Add 1/3 cup of syrup to a 16 oz bottle and top with kombucha.
      • Ferment 1-2 days.

      Iced Pear + Thyme Mocktail

      Ingredients:

      • 1 fresh pear, diced
      • 3 tbsp lemon juice, about 1 large
      • 16 oz  cups brewedPlain fermented Kombucha (homemade or store-bought)
      • 2 tsp Farmhouse Teas Spiced Pear Kombucha

      Thyme Honey Simple Syrup 

      • 2 sprigs of fresh thyme
      • ¼ cup honey
      • ¼ cup water
      • Pinch ground cinnamon

      Directions:

      1. Add 2 tsp. of Farmhouse Teas Spiced Pear Kombucha flavoring to plain fermented kombucha—bottle with an air-tight bottle like a swing-top bottle.
      2. Let ferment at room temperature for 1-2 days, then place in the refrigerator overnight or 24 hours. Then strain flavoring from kombucha.
      3. Make the thyme honey syrup: Add all ingredients for the syrup to a small saucepan or skillet over medium heat. Bring to a low simmer and occasionally stir for about 5 minutes. Remove the whole sprigs of thyme and let cool to room temperature. 
      4. Divide the pear and lemon juice between two glasses and add 2-3 tsp of the thyme honey syrup per glass. Muddle well, then fill the glasses with ice
      5. Add the 1 cup brewed spiced pear kombucha to each glass and garnish with more pear and lemon if desired!
